What's the Efficiency Rating of Top EV Chargers for Riverside Homes?
Level 2 EV chargers installed by certified Riverside electricians deliver 240-volt power at 7.2 to 19.2 kilowatts, charging most EVs from empty to full in 4-8 hours compared to 40+ hours for standard 120-volt outlets. Efficiency ratings reach 88-94% for top residential models from ChargePoint, JuiceBox, and Tesla.
But efficiency varies by amperage and outdoor temperature. Riverside's Climate Zone 10 sees summer temperatures above 100°F, where charger efficiency drops 3-7% during peak afternoon heat. So installers recommend placing outdoor chargers on north-facing walls or under covered carports to maintain optimal performance year-round.
California Energy Commission data shows properly installed Level 2 chargers waste only 6-12% of electricity as heat during the charging cycle. And installers who follow NEC Article 625 standards ensure electrical panels can handle the 40-60 amp circuits required for high-efficiency charging without overloading existing home systems.
Riverside County Building and Safety requires permits for all hardwired EV chargers, with inspections verifying proper grounding, GFCI protection, and load calculations. Certified installers complete the permitting process in 5-10 business days, compared to 3-6 weeks for DIY permit applications that often require resubmission.
How Long Does It Take to Recoup Your EV Charger Investment in Riverside?
Riverside homeowners recoup Level 2 EV charger installation costs in 18-36 months through lower fuel expenses, with gasoline averaging $4.87 per gallon versus electricity at $0.32 per kilowatt-hour in Southern California Edison territory during 2026. Electric vehicle charging costs $0.04-$0.06 per mile compared to $0.16-$0.22 per mile for gas vehicles.
Professional installation ranges from $800 to $2,500 depending on electrical panel capacity, distance from the panel to the charging location, and whether trenching or conduit runs are required. And the federal Alternative Fuel Vehicle Refueling Property Credit covers 30% of installation costs up to $1,000 through 2032 under the Inflation Reduction Act.
California's Self-Generation Incentive Program provides an additional $300-$500 rebate for EV chargers paired with home battery storage systems in Riverside County. So homeowners who charge during off-peak hours (midnight to 6 AM) save an additional $420-$680 annually through Southern California Edison's TOU-D-PRIME rate plan.
"Residential EV charging during off-peak hours costs 60% less than peak rates and reduces grid strain during California's highest demand periods" — California Energy Commission
The payback calculation shifts dramatically for two-EV households or drivers covering 15,000+ miles annually, where recoupment occurs in 12-20 months. Riverside's average commute of 28.6 miles each way makes home charging essential for daily use, with workplace charging available at only 14% of Riverside County employment sites.
Which EV Charger Works Best for Riverside's Climate Zone?
Riverside sits in California Climate Zone 10, characterized by hot-dry summers with 110+ days above 90°F and mild winters, requiring EV chargers rated for -22°F to 122°F operating ranges with IP65 or higher weatherproofing. Outdoor-rated chargers from Emporia, Grizzl-E, and Wallbox handle temperature extremes without thermal throttling that reduces charging speed by 15-30%.
Climate Zone 10 homes benefit most from smart chargers with app-based scheduling, allowing owners to delay charging until evening hours when ambient temperatures drop and electricity rates decrease by 40-50%. And units with built-in Wi-Fi connectivity integrate with Southern California Edison's demand response programs, earning $50-$120 annual credits for load shifting during peak grid events.
Dust and particulate matter from Riverside's proximity to desert areas necessitate NEMA 3R or NEMA 4 enclosures that seal against dust intrusion while allowing condensation drainage. Installers recommend quarterly cleaning of charger ventilation ports during high-wind seasons when sand and dust accumulation reduces cooling efficiency.
But hardwired chargers outperform plug-in models in hot climates, eliminating the NEMA 14-50 outlet connection point where heat buildup causes 40% of residential EV charging failures. Hardwired installations also support higher amperage circuits—up to 80 amps—delivering faster charging speeds for long-range EVs with 100+ kWh battery packs.
Solar panel owners in Riverside pair EV chargers with excess generation during midday, when rooftop systems produce 8-12 kWh more than household consumption. This strategy eliminates charging costs entirely for drivers covering fewer than 12,000 annual miles, with surplus solar generation credits offsetting any additional evening charging needs.

What's the Lifespan of a Residential EV Charger in Riverside?
Residential Level 2 EV chargers last 10-15 years in Riverside's climate when installed according to National Electrical Code Article 625 standards, with weatherproof units experiencing minimal degradation from the region's 280 annual sunny days and limited freeze-thaw cycling. Manufacturer warranties cover 3-4 years, while electrical components typically require replacement after 8-12 years of daily use.
Cable wear accounts for 60% of premature charger failures, particularly at the J1772 connector where repeated plugging cycles degrade contact pins and locking mechanisms. And chargers mounted in direct sunlight experience UV degradation of plastic housings and cable insulation 30% faster than shaded installations, reducing effective lifespan to 8-10 years without protective covers.
"Proper installation by licensed electricians extends EV charger operational life by 40-60% compared to DIY installations that lack proper overcurrent protection and grounding" — U.S. Department of Energy
Surge protection devices add $150-$300 to installation costs but prevent 85% of electrical damage from lightning strikes and grid fluctuations common during Riverside's summer monsoon season. So investing in whole-home surge protection or dedicated charger SPDs saves $600-$1,200 in premature replacement costs over a 12-year ownership period.
Smart chargers with firmware updates maintain compatibility with evolving utility demand response programs and vehicle communication protocols, while non-connected models become obsolete as EV manufacturers adopt new charging standards. ChargePoint and Tesla release quarterly software updates that optimize charging algorithms and add integration features for solar systems and home batteries.
How Much Does Professional EV Charger Installation Cost in Riverside?
Professional EV charger installation in Riverside costs $800-$2,500 for standard garage installations within 25 feet of the electrical panel, with prices increasing $150-$300 per additional 10 feet of conduit runs or when panel upgrades are required. And 40% of Riverside homes built before 2010 need 200-amp panel upgrades at $1,500-$3,000 to support Level 2 charging circuits.
Licensed C-10 electricians in Riverside County charge $95-$140 per hour for EV charger installations, with typical projects requiring 4-6 hours including permitting, trenching if needed, circuit installation, charger mounting, and final inspection. Permits cost $150-$280 through Riverside County Building and Safety, with inspection scheduling within 3-5 business days for properly submitted applications.
But installation costs drop 30-40% when coordinated with other electrical work like panel upgrades, solar installations, or home battery systems due to shared permitting and labor. Trenching for detached garages or carports adds $8-$15 per linear foot for conduit burial, with 50-foot runs increasing total project costs by $400-$750. And installations requiring concrete pad mounting or bollard protection for freestanding chargers add $300-$600 for materials and labor, necessary for properties without garage wall mounting options.
Financing through Southern California Edison's Charge Ready program provides $1,000 rebates for qualified installations, while some Riverside contractors offer 12-24 month interest-free payment plans for projects exceeding $2,000. So homeowners can begin charging immediately while spreading installation costs over two years, matching the timeline for fuel savings to offset the investment.

Frequently Asked Questions
Can you install an EV charger yourself or do you need a licensed electrician?
California law requires licensed C-10 electricians to install hardwired Level 2 EV chargers, as installations involve 240-volt circuits, electrical panel modifications, and permitting through local building departments. DIY installations void equipment warranties and homeowner's insurance coverage, with unpermitted work costing $1,500-$4,000 to correct when discovered during home sales. Plug-in chargers using existing NEMA 14-50 outlets don't require electricians but still need verified circuit capacity and proper outlet installation by licensed contractors.
How much does it cost to have an EV charger installed by a professional?
Professional EV charger installation costs $800-$2,500 in Riverside, including labor, permits, materials, and inspection fees for standard garage installations within 25 feet of electrical panels. Costs increase to $2,000-$4,500 when panel upgrades from 100-amp to 200-amp service are required, affecting 40% of pre-2010 homes. Additional expenses include trenching at $8-$15 per linear foot for detached structures and $150-$300 for surge protection devices.
What certifications or licenses should an EV charger installer have?
Riverside EV charger installers must hold California C-10 Electrical Contractor licenses issued by the Contractors State License Board, with verification available at cslb.ca.gov. And contractors should carry $1 million general liability insurance plus workers' compensation coverage, with proof provided before work begins. EVITP (Electric Vehicle Infrastructure Training Program) certification demonstrates specialized EV charging knowledge, though not legally required, covering advanced load calculations and utility interconnection procedures.

How long does it typically take to install a home EV charger?
Licensed electricians complete standard residential EV charger installations in 4-6 hours once permits are approved, with Riverside County Building and Safety issuing permits within 5-10 business days for properly submitted applications. And installations requiring panel upgrades extend timelines to 8-12 hours over 2 days, with final inspections scheduled 3-5 business days after completion. Rush permitting reduces wait times to 2-3 days for additional $75-$150 fees, beneficial for homeowners with immediate charging needs.
